The features CLI installs pre-built, tested packages into Salesforce UI bundles — from foundational UI libraries (shadcn/ui) to full-stack capabilities. Authentication and search are the most commonly used features today; run list --verbose for the full current catalog, since it can grow over time.

Package name:
@salesforce/ui-bundle-featuresis the canonical package name. Some older templates/samples still reference the deprecated@salesforce/ui-bundle-features-experimentalname — never use the-experimentalsuffix. If a command fails to resolve, confirm the published version withnpm view @salesforce/ui-bundle-features versionbefore assuming the package name is wrong.
Confirm this is a React UI bundle — this CLI copies into src/features/ and expects npm run build to work. Non-React bundles are not supported and will fail late in the install.
Run scripts/verify-react-bundle.sh. If it exits non-zero, stop — the bundle is not React-based and this skill cannot proceed.
Search project code first — check src/ for existing implementations before installing anything. Scope searches to src/ to avoid matching node_modules/ or dist/.
Search available features — use npx @salesforce/ui-bundle-features list with --search <query> to filter by keyword. Use --verbose for full descriptions.
Describe a feature — MANDATORY before wiring. Run npx @salesforce/ui-bundle-features describe <feature> and read the feature's README via npm view <package> readme (using the Package: name from that output) before wiring it. The README is the contract: it tells you how the feature is meant to be wired — including any drop-in entry component and the file each integration example belongs in. Cross-check against the copied-in source under describe's Copy Operations destination — that source (and its JSDoc) is the version-matched truth for what's actually installed. Do not wire from assumptions about file names or component APIs. Skipping this is the most common reason a feature installs successfully but never actually runs.

When a feature ships an integration point, the UI must use it rather than a parallel hand-rolled version. For features that ship an entry component, mount it — e.g. for search, mount the feature's <Search> on the search-results page; do not author a bespoke results page that queries data directly (a custom SearchResults.tsx against seed data or a raw GraphQL call bypasses the installed, tested feature, so the deployed sObject/CMS search never runs). The only exception is when the user explicitly opts out and asks for a custom one — confirm that intent, don't infer it.
Some copy paths use <descriptive-name> placeholders (e.g., <desired-page-with-search-input>) that the CLI does not resolve. After installation, rename or relocate these files to the intended target, or integrate their patterns into an existing file. This is separate from the __examples__/ convention above — a single copy path can use either mechanism.

<sfdxRoot> After Every InstallThe CLI may copy files under a literal <sfdxRoot> folder — an unresolved placeholder for this project's Salesforce DX metadata root (from sfdx-project.json's packageDirectories[].path, e.g. force-app/main/default). Files left there are undeployable.
After every install:
If found, move each file to <metadata-root>/<same-relative-subpath> (keep -meta.xml sidecars attached) and delete the emptied placeholder dir(s).
Verification:
find uiBundles/<AppName> -type d -regex '.*/<[^/]+>$' — output must be empty before proceeding.
